iio: light: adjd_s311: move buffer on adjd_s311_data object
This change moves the entire buffer on the private adjd_s311_data type. Since the device has 4 channels, it's not a big waste to just allocate the maximum possible buffer and use only what's needed. This is in contrast with free-ing and re-allocating the buffer on the update_scan_mode hook. Since the driver pushes buffer data with iio_push_to_buffers_with_timestamp(), the buffer must also include a 64-bit buffer for the timestamp, for each sample-set. With this change, the adjd_s311_update_scan_mode() is no longer needed.
